Lewis Motorwerks

2342 Lawrenceville Hwy 30033-3103 Decatur Georgia USA
  • Profile: Lewis Motorwerks is a Automotive repair shops company located at Decatur, Georgia USA, address is 2342 Lawrenceville Hwy, Decatur 30033-3103 GA, postcode is 30033-3103
Please share as much information as you can about Lewis Motorwerks so other users can benefit from your comment.